How can I ensure the authenticity and value of rare NFTs before purchasing?
As a potential buyer of rare NFTs, I want to ensure that the NFTs I purchase are authentic and valuable. What steps can I take to verify the authenticity and assess the value of rare NFTs before making a purchase?

- Lewis WeeksMar 15, 2021 · 5 years agoOne way to ensure the authenticity and value of rare NFTs before purchasing is to research the artist or creator behind the NFT. Look for information about their reputation, previous works, and any collaborations they have done. This can give you an idea of their credibility and the potential value of their NFTs. Another important step is to verify the ownership and provenance of the NFT. Check if the NFT is minted on a reputable blockchain platform like Ethereum, where ownership records are transparent and can be easily traced. Look for any additional information provided by the seller, such as certificates of authenticity or proof of ownership. Additionally, consider consulting experts or collectors in the NFT community. They may have insights or knowledge about the authenticity and value of specific NFTs or the overall market trends. Participating in online forums, attending NFT conferences, or joining NFT communities can provide valuable information and guidance. Remember, it's essential to do your due diligence and carefully evaluate the authenticity and value of rare NFTs before making a purchase. This can help you make informed decisions and minimize the risk of buying counterfeit or overpriced NFTs.
- Bruus RandrupJun 15, 2023 · 3 years agoWhen it comes to ensuring the authenticity and value of rare NFTs, one strategy is to look for NFTs that have been verified by reputable platforms or marketplaces. Platforms like OpenSea have verification processes in place to authenticate NFTs and provide a layer of trust for buyers. Look for NFTs that have a verified badge or some form of authentication from these platforms. Another approach is to examine the rarity and uniqueness of the NFT. Rare NFTs that have limited editions or unique attributes tend to hold more value in the market. Check if the NFT you're interested in has any scarcity features or special characteristics that make it stand out. Furthermore, consider the demand and popularity of the NFT. Look for NFTs that have a strong community following or are associated with well-known brands or artists. High demand can drive up the value of NFTs, making them potentially more valuable in the long run. By considering these factors and conducting thorough research, you can increase the chances of purchasing authentic and valuable rare NFTs.
